技术文摘
如何使用mysql读取数据
如何使用mysql读取数据
在数据库管理和开发领域,MySQL是一款广泛应用的关系型数据库管理系统。从MySQL数据库中高效读取数据是许多开发者和数据分析师的日常需求。下面就详细介绍如何使用MySQL读取数据。
最基本的读取数据操作使用 SELECT 语句。其语法结构为 SELECT 列名 FROM 表名;。例如,若有一个名为 employees 的表,表中包含 employee_id、name、salary 等列,要读取所有员工的姓名,可以使用语句 SELECT name FROM employees;。如果想获取表中的所有列数据,则可以使用通配符 *,即 SELECT * FROM employees;。
为了获取满足特定条件的数据,我们需要使用 WHERE 子句。例如,要从 employees 表中找出薪资大于 5000 的员工信息,语句为 SELECT * FROM employees WHERE salary > 500;。WHERE 子句还支持多种条件运算符,如 =(等于)、<>(不等于)、AND(且)、OR(或)等。比如,要查找薪资在 3000 到 8000 之间的员工,可以用 SELECT * FROM employees WHERE salary >= 3000 AND salary <= 800;。
在读取数据时,还可以对结果进行排序。使用 ORDER BY 子句可以实现这一功能。例如,要按照员工薪资从高到低排序输出,可以使用语句 SELECT * FROM employees ORDER BY salary DESC;,其中 DESC 表示降序排列,若要升序排列则使用 ASC,默认是升序。
当数据量巨大时,可能只需要获取部分数据。这时可以使用 LIMIT 子句。例如,SELECT * FROM employees LIMIT 10; 这条语句将只返回表中前 10 条记录。
如果需要对读取的数据进行分组统计,可借助 GROUP BY 子句和聚合函数,如 SUM(求和)、AVG(求平均值)、COUNT(计数)等。例如,要统计每个部门的员工人数,可以使用 SELECT department, COUNT(*) FROM employees GROUP BY department;
熟练掌握这些MySQL读取数据的方法,能帮助我们在处理数据时更加高效、灵活,无论是小型项目的数据查询,还是大型企业级应用的数据挖掘,都能轻松应对。
- Flex布局实现背景垂直居中且body高度100%的方法
- Vue3 页面自适应:借助 jQuery 实现 px 到 rem 的转换方法
- Antd 组件多层级样式有效修改方法
- A标签链接点击后如何实现延时跳转并展示动画
- Vue/Antv雷达图自定义图上文字样式方法
- CSS实现圆形缺角的方法
- CSS选择器选择div中非p元素或偶数下标p元素方法,及对id为name的div插入或删除HTML代码方法
- 用动态单位与响应式布局解决页面大小变化引发的图片位置飘移问题
- 怎样基于键值匹配合并两个结构相异的数组
- 点击事件获取的参数怎样传递给另一事件用于查询
- Ant Design组件多个class样式修改方法
- JavaScript调用Python函数的方法
- 正则表达式如何截取 URL 中 &referer= 与 &username= 之间的部分
- 判断两个平行DOM元素是否被另一元素完全包含的方法
- 怎样运用 overflow:scroll 让 Top2 呈现滚动条